Задать вопрос
@Daniil-G

Серверная часть под Bootstrap?

Здравствуйте, я новичок, умею верстать адаптивно, начал изучать bootstrap и наткнулся на такую штуку demos.creative-tim.com/material-kit/index.html#pablo

Теперь встал вопрос, как сделать серверную часть? Какие фрейморки есть? Что учить?
Начал изучать JS по книгам, но хочется быстрого результата, так как JS и jquery по моим расчетам учить минимум год.
  • Вопрос задан
  • 524 просмотра
Подписаться 2 Оценить 7 комментариев
Решения вопроса 1
Wolfnsex
@Wolfnsex Куратор тега CSS
Если не хочешь быть первым - не вставай в очередь!
JS и jquery
Вообще, JS и JQuery, это изначально всё-таки клиентская часть. И хоть они и могут использоваться на сервере, это скорее побочный эффект, чем изначальная задумка. Особенно это касается JQuery.

Из личного опыта, могу посоветовать посмотреть на CodeIgniter, как на первый PHP-фреймворк, среди прочих его достоинств - у него есть документация на русском. Так же, можете посмотреть в моём профиле самые популярные ответы (написанные мной), там есть пару абзацев, относительно выбора PHP-фреймворка.

Ну и, для начала Вам было бы неплохо ознакомиться хотя бы с самыми популярными вариациями языков программирования и выбрать тот, который Вам нравиться больше. В частности рекомендую обратить внимание на PHP, Ruby, Python (и другими, по вкусу), на всех них можно делать "серверную часть".
Ответ написан
Пригласить эксперта
Ответы на вопрос 4
denis_bardak
@denis_bardak
Web Developer
у вас какая-то каша в голове... Как вообще связан этот набор для бострапа и серверная часть?
Ответ написан
PretorDH
@PretorDH
HTML5, CSS3, PHP, JS - люблю в чистом виде.
Обьясню популярно.
Вашу ситуациию можно стравнить с рабочим строителем - он никогда не поймет архитектора.

1-10 левел. HTML5 + CSS5 вообще не програмирование, это пасивные сущности. BOOTSTRAP это даже не сущность, это набор патернов - не более. Если вы выучили набор патернов, но не понимаете как работает HTML и CSS, вы помощник дизайнера/верстальщика. Фактически Вы чернорабочий - научились держать лопату, рыть канавы и перекидать мешки с места на место, без вреда для здоровья.

10-30 левел. Изучив HTML и CSS на таком уровне, что понимаете как изменяя CSS придать правильный вид любой разметке. Учится здесь довольно быстро 1 годик, и 1 год опыта.
Теперь: Вы фактически научились забивать гвозди, и выставлять доски по уровню.

30-70 левел. JS, PHP, Node.js - уже програмирование. Там совсем другая парадигма. И начинать нужно с парадигмы програмирования. Понять что такое переменные, циклы, условия. Изучить алгоритмы, Обьектную модель, наследование, чэйнинг..., изучить серверные фреймворки Yii, Simphony, WP и т.д. Здесь быстрых результатов не ждать!!!, учится лет 5 и года 3 опыта в програмировании.
Теперь ваш уровень соответствует специалисту по прокладке инженерных сетей - сантехнику, электрику.

70-80 левел. Изучив сетевые протоколы, структуру серверов, архитектуру програмного обеспечения, серверные языки програмированя, взаимодействие инфраструктур и много чего ещё, вы только тогда станете Фулстак разработчиком (и в итоге архитектором програмного обеспечения 80 уровня). Но учится на рахитектора минимум 10 лет и еще 5 лет опыта в проектировании ПО.

P.S. На вашем уровне, Вам подойдет например делать контен на готовых конструкторах WIX или CMS Wordpress. Сдесь много знаний не надо, надо научится регить домен, покупать хостинг, устанавливать в панели хостинга нужную CMS. И самое малое изучить саму CMS.
Ответ написан
@sitev_ru
sitev.ru - мой блог ...
Любая: php, js, java, c#... а вот на с++ пишу
Ответ написан
@web11
Самый быстрый вариант - использовать готовые cms(joomla, wordpress) и интегрировать в них material design от Creative Tim.
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ы